I am one of the few on here who prefer the standard factory grips. I had read for about a year about how great the CVang grips are, but was concerned about of them being too bulky in my front pocket. I had an opportunity to handle a set and pocket carry them for a 10-15 minutes. I was very impressed. I found myself with some birthday present money, and ordered a set. As I type this, my Wasp is in my pocket with a set of CVang grips on it. I find the CVang grips are no bulkier than the Birds Head grips are. They provide a much better hold and, the gun points just as good as with the Birds Head grips. Yes, I do like them, and, I can recommend them.

I like them also for the rock solid two finger grip they give me on the mini.
No fumbling and repositioning, trying to get the mini straight in my hand after each shot.
They also keep the middle finger out from behind the trigger. This way the trigger doesn't mash into the finger when you are squeezing the trigger. For me that makes a hard and sometimes painful trigger pull.

I have the Vang grips on a BW and two Rangers.  They are very good and provide great stability.  The recovery after each shot is little or none.  I originally had the old fashion BW rubber grips with the more squared off look.  They filled up the hand well but they were bulky.  The Vang are much more streamlined and just as effective.
